A block chain or blockchain is a permissionless distributed database that maintains a continuously-growing list of transaction records hardened against tampering and revision. It consists of blocks, holding batches of individual transactions. Each block contains a timestamp and an information linking it to a previous block. The block chain is seen as the main technical innovation of bitcoin, where it serves as the decentralized public ledger of all bitcoin transactions. This original design has been the inspiration for other cryptocurrencies and distributed databases.
